The applications for most private universities in France usually open up 12 months before the beginning of the semester. Most public university platforms close their primary application windows between December and March of the preceding year, while private business schools, engineering schools and rolling admissions stretch until May through July of the admission year.

Yes, Indian students are allowed to change their programme at NCI. To do that, students need to submit a change of course request to International Support with the below information:

  • Student ID number
  • Date they applied to National College Ireland
  • Course they selected on the original application and the reason for choosing the same
  • Course they wish to transfer to and reason for transferring
  • Confirm registration with immigration
  • Completed transfer request form

Students may be transferred to the programme based on availablity of seats and meeting the entry requirements of the new course.

NCI Ireland does not maintain a single, on-campus sports complex. Instead, it offers a well-rounded fitness programme at facilities across Dublin city.

Registered students and members of clubs and societies have easy access to the below facilities:

  • Iconic Health Club with Free weights area, group fitness and spinning classes, massage sports therapy centre, steam room, and sauna
  • Clontarf Sports Pitches for Football and Rugby
  • Gloucester Street Sports centre
  • Sportsco Leisure Centre
  • Markievicz Lesiure Centre

NCI Ireland ranks #182 in Northern Europe and #701-900 in Europe overall, as part of the QS Ranking 2026. The same platform also gives it 4 stars for teaching, 2 stars for research, and 5 stars overall.

The college is a good choice for Indian students looking for industry-aligned IT and Business programs for affordable costs in Europe.
